I bought an NFT last week and it surprised me. Wow! It wasn’t what I expected. Initially I thought NFTs were mostly art flexes, but then I noticed utility. Seriously?
On-chain metadata, transaction history, and even yield paths suddenly mattered to me. My instinct said this could change how traders pick wallets. Hmm… I dug into wallet UX, NFT support, and how a clear transaction history helps risk assessment. Actually, wait—let me rephrase that: the right wallet can make yield farming less scary for self-custody users.
Okay, so check this out— When I evaluated wallets for DeFi trading I had three big checklist items. NFT compatibility with lazy-minted collections and ERC-1155 batches. Transaction history that exposes failed swaps, gas spikes, and contract interactions in a readable timeline. And yield farming dashboards that don’t assume you’re a quant.
On one hand I loved the simplicity of mobile wallets. Though actually, I’m picky about where my NFTs live. Here’s what bugs me about opaque transaction logs. You can’t tell if a contract was called by a router or directly by the token contract without digging into calldata, which most interfaces hide. That matters when assessing rug risk or suspicious approvals.
Whoa! I found a wallet that stitches these features together in a neat way, and somethin’ about it just clicked. It keeps a timeline, highlights NFT transfers, and tags yield-farm entries. And yeah, it’s not perfect. I’m biased, but the ability to trace liquidity movement from LP token minting to harvests made me sleep better, very very slightly.

Where practical features meet trading needs
Check out the uniswap wallet for one example of a UX that balances trading and custody needs. It’s hands-down not the only choice. But its approach to transaction history, with filters and human-friendly labels, is compelling for active DEX users. I stress-tested NFTs by moving some between accounts and watching how each transfer was recorded. It revealed hidden approvals and reminded me to revoke permissions I no longer needed.
Here’s the thing. When a wallet surfaces failed swaps and links them to gas spikes, you can spot sandwich attacks and weird slippage patterns much faster. My gut said that would save time. On the other hand, full calldata decoding for every interaction is heavy. Though actually, a hybrid approach — summary first, raw data on demand — feels right to me.
Yield farming is where many wallets still lag. A dashboard that merely shows APY without context is useless. You want harvest dates, earned token routing, and whether rewards compound automatically or require manual claim. Something felt off when I saw dashboards that aggregate rewards without showing the actual on-chain events. That detail changed how I allocate capital.
For NFT traders the ideal combo is clear. You need token visibility, provenance, and quick access to approvals. You also need a transaction timeline that answers the basic question: did this address interact with risky contracts recently? If the answer is “yes,” you either dig deeper or skip the trade. I’m not 100% sure on every edge case, but that kind of transparency lowers cognitive load.
I’ll be honest: no wallet will perfectly fit every trader. Some people prefer minimalism, others want tool-rich dashboards. My recommendation is simple — prioritize wallets that: 1) surface contract calls in plain language, 2) tag and group NFT events, and 3) show yield activity tied to LP tokens and claim events. That trio helps you trade and farm without constantly guessing.
Frequently asked questions
How does transaction history help prevent losses?
A readable transaction history shows failed swaps, unexpected approvals, and gas anomalies that often precede exploit patterns. By spotting those signals early you can revoke approvals or avoid interacting with suspicious contracts.
Do most wallets support NFT batches and lazy mints?
Some do, and some don’t. The gap is real. If you trade NFTs actively, pick a wallet that decodes ERC-1155 events and shows inbound lazy mints as clear transfers rather than mysterious contract calls.
